👏

Hyprland-Dotsを書いてる人のLPを書いてみた

に公開

今回の記事を書こうと思った理由

今回の記事も短くなると思いますが、近況として残しておこうと思います。
Hyprlandについて前回記事を書いたと思いますが、そのDotfilesを開発している人に出会えました。その人がJaKooLitさんで、今回その人のDotfilesのLP(Landing Page)を書いてあげようかと申し出たところ、快くOKしてもらえたので早速書いてみました。

使用技術選定と作っての感想について

使用技術の選定はいろいろ悩みましたが、Vue.jsとTypeScriptの経験があったのでそのままVue.jsとTypeScriptで書いてみました。
本当は復数のファイルに分けて書いた方がコードの管理がしやすいのでしょうけれど、ファイルを分けるのが面倒だったためApp.vueのファイル一つでほぼ全部書きました。
あまりデザインの経験がないため、UIやデザインが簡素になってしまった上にGitHub Pagesでデプロイしようと思い立ったが、mainブランチで開発してそれをgh-pagesブランチを介して自動的にデプロイする設定にしたので、workflowの書き方がかなり大変になり何回もデプロイ失敗し祖中で投げ出そうと思いましたが、諦めなくてよかったと思っています。
あまりにもUIやデザインを簡素にしすぎたので、少しぎゅっと詰まった感じになってしまったことが一番の心残りです。
できることなら、ハンバーガーメニューや画像の散りばめなどに気を付ければよかったなと思っています。

今後のこと

最近はHyprland-DotfilesなどのOSSへのプルリクエストなどをどんどん投げるようになりました。
優しい海外の方に出会えたこと、その中で開発ができることが自分の人生の糧となっています。
皆さんもどんどんOSSに貢献しましょう!

GitHubで編集を提案

Discussion